Library of Congress Copyright Office Mask Work deposits, 1985-1997.

  • Per the Semiconductor Chip Protection Act of 1984, mask works are deposited with the Copyright Office by their manufacturers. The Copyright Office is obligated to retain the designs for thirteen years after registration. Because Copyright Records Management was ready to dispose of the mask works it was no longer obligated to keep, the Manuscript Division decided to retain them by transfer. The Manuscript Division retained a representative sampling (every twentieth deposit).
Summary: A representative sampling of mask works (schematic plans or layouts of an integrated circuit or computer chip) deposited with the Library of Congress Copyright Office.
